Hey plugin folks — quick update from the Tidewell release channel. We hammered the checkout flow overnight: 12k synthetic carts per minute, payment stubs included, and the new pipeline held p95 under 400ms. If your plugin hooks into checkout events, please retest against this candidate before Friday. Grab the exact build using the token we've stamped below.

build token for tajeg-bajep: htk14_409ba9df6b8acb

Team — welcome to the Fernwick on-call rotation. Quick note on the device-firmware update channel: staged rollouts pause automatically if the failure rate tops 1%. Don't force-promote without sign-off from the firmware lead. Rollbacks are one click, but verify the device cohort first. The channel controls and promotion checklist live at the page below.

runbook for tagug-hafog: https://jira.lumiclabs.internal/projects/pages/pages/9773c0d8

## Break-Glass Access — Shrinkray CLI

Scope: batch image resizing jobs for the Pellwick asset pipeline.

Use break-glass only if the normal operator queue is down and resize backlogs exceed 2 hours. Run `shrinkray --emergency` from the jump host. All actions are logged and reviewed by the Tarnview infra team next business day.

Do not share the emergency credentials in chat. After use, file an incident note and rotate access within 24 hours. To unlock the emergency profile, enter the recovery passphrase below.

recovery phrase for fahof-fawip: casael-fenael-wenix

## StockPilot 4.2 — Changed Defaults

Restock window defaults moved from 24h to 12h. Route batching is now on by default; plugins overriding `route_hints` must declare capability `batch-v2` or planning falls back to legacy single-pass. Low-stock threshold default dropped from 20% to 15%. Plugins reading planner context get the new keys automatically; no schema bump. Verify your hooks against a staging machine fleet before Friday. The defaults now shipped with the service are as follows.

service settings:
FRAMIR_LOG_LEVEL=debug
FRAMIR_METRICS_HOST=metrics.framir.tolvaqcorp.corp
FRAMIR_POOL_SIZE=16